CISA Prepares to Use New Subpoena Power

CISA Prepares to use new subpoena powers authorized under the 2021 National Defense Authorization Act. CISA is preparing to begin using its new authority to issue administrative subpoenas to internet service providers that would compel them to turn over certain subscriber information that would help better identify potential attacks as well as targeted organizations.
